Timberlake, VA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Timberlake?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Timberlake Studio Apartments | $928 | $920 | $937 |
| Timberlake 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,239 | $770 | $2,297 |
| Timberlake 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,410 | $800 | $2,475 |
| Timberlake 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,655 | $1,065 | $2,637 |
| Timberlake 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,247 | $1,615 | $2,350 |

Cheapest Available Timberlake Apartments for Rent and Nearby
 The cheapest available apartment rental in Timberlake, VA is a 1 Bed unit found at Vista Apartment Homes & Duplexes in the Montview neighborhood priced from $780. City Place at Wyndhurst in the Wyndhurst neighborhood has the second lowest priced unit, which is a 2 Beds apartment currently listed from $1,150. Here is today’s list of the most affordable Timberlake apartments for rent: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Bed/Bath |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| Vista Apartment Homes & Duplexes | 1 Bed, 1 bath | 1BR,1BA | $780 |
| City Place at Wyndhurst | 2 BR | 2BR,2BA | $1,150 |
| Grand Vistas | Dogwood | 1BR,1BA | $1,154 |
| Legacy at Linden Park | The Hillsborough | 1BR,1BA | $1,218 |
| Kendall Square | 2 Bed/ 2 Bath | 2BR,2BA | $1,220 |
| Eleven25 | 1 Bed 1 Bath | 1BR,1BA | $1,290 |
| Parkside Grande at Cornerstone | 3BR | 3BR,2BA | $1,299 |
| Del Ray Townhomes | 2 BR/1 BA RENO | 2BR,1BA | $1,324 |
| Gables of Cornerstone | Two Bedroom | 2BR,2BA | $1,349 |
| Cornerstone Columns | 3 Bedroom | 3BR,2BA | $1,350 |
